Article 207 of the French Code of civil procedure

Defaulting witnesses may be summoned at their own expense if their hearing is deemed necessary. Defaulting witnesses and those who, without a legitimate reason, refuse to give evidence or take the oath may be fined a civil penalty of up to 10,000 euros. Witnesses who prove that they were unable to attend on the date set may be relieved of the fine and of the costs of the summons.

Article 207

Les témoins défaillants peuvent être cités à leurs frais si leur audition est jugée nécessaire. Les témoins défaillants et ceux qui, sans motif légitime, refusent de déposer ou de prêter serment peuvent être condamnés à une amende civile d’un maximum de 10 000 euros. Celui qui justifie n’avoir pas pu se présenter au jour fixé pourra être déchargé de l’amende et des frais de citation.
